1. THE RIVER CAFÉ

1 Water Street, Brooklyn, New York

Experience stunning views of the Manhattan Skyline and the Hudson Bay from the River Café’s spot under the Brooklyn Bridge. A romantic restaurant with an elegant atmosphere, with a live piano player serenading diners and the lights of the city glimmering nearby, it’s hard not to be inspired by romance from your table for two.

The dinner menu at the River Café features items like lamb and organic spring chicken. You can also expect caviar options and desserts like blackberry lime soufflé and the chocolate Brooklyn Bridge. Perfect for a romantic valentine’s dinner.

2. HARVEST ON FORT POND

11 S. Emery Street, Montauk, NY

Tucked away in Montauk, Harvest on Fort Pond is the perfect spot for a truly memorable Valentine’s Day experience. With views of the Pond and the gorgeous expanses of land just past the Hamptons, Harvest provides a visual experience as well as a sensory one.

The menu is chock full of fresh Montauk seafood, with vegetables sourced from Harvest’s very own garden.

They also offer an outstanding lounge serving specialty cocktails, as well as a number of traditional Italian dishes that have earned renown all over New York.

3. THE 1770 HOUSE

143 Main Street, East Hampton, NY

The 1770 House building dates back to the 1600s, and has been transformed into an incredible culinary and historical experience in the Hamptons. Rich woods, period décor and incredible cuisine combine to create a great Valentine’s Day experience.

The 1770 House features a Tavern, restaurant and Inn, the perfect option for those who want drinks, food and a place to stay at the end of the night.

The menu features options like marinated Berkshire pork tenderloin and New York natural strip steak.

4. JEDEDIAH HAWKINS INN

400 South Jamesport Avenue, Jamesport, NY

This 1800s Italianate Mansion houses not only a beautiful inn, but a dynamic and renowned restaurant and a speakeasy, too.

The restaurant menu features a number of dishes that utilize locally-sourced and homegrown ingredients. The speakeasy offers cocktails that are handcrafted by mixologists using fresh ingredients.

Not only can you indulge in the historical beauty of the building, you can book a room and enjoy the décor and elegance of the Inn, as well.

5. NORTH FORK INN AND TABLE

57225 Main Road, Southold, NY

One of the most famous restaurants on the North Fork is the North Fork Inn and Table, devoted to providing progressive American fare in a gorgeous setting.

Enjoy some of the freshest seafood in the country, as well as some of the most notable and well-awarded wines in the area.
